Shibu Soren
JMM (Soren)Dumka Bihar
Electorate: 9.5 lakh
Main Rival: B L Marandi (BJP)
Shibu Soren has this habit. About 10 minutes after the car
starts, his eyes glaze over, his head drops and he drifts into snoozeland. Stop, and it
all changes. The eyes snap open, they are on fire, and so is he. "We'll show
them," snorts the battle-scarred 57-year-old. "We should have been finished
after what happened, but we're alive and we'll come back.

"He'll have to. JMM(S) is in a shambles, so badly
buffeted by the MP bribery scandal that the Lok Sabha count is down from six to one: him.
The party's raison d'être of a separate homeland, Jharkhand, is now echoed by all
parties. But the self-styled dishum guru, or greatest leader of Chhotanagpur tribals,
still gets a chieftain's welcome at a rally in Chakradharpur. He paints the bribery
charges as a lie, rails about parties which "don't belong" there, like the BJP
and the Congress, and says nobody knows the tribals' plight better than he. "He just
has to tell us what to do, and we'll do it," says Birsa Munda, a firebrand from
Sonua. The hotheads finally cool off when the jokes begin to fly about how a Congressman
went flying from the rotor wash of Sonia Gandhi's chopper. Guffaws. Soren is there, with
them, one of them. And as he heads back to Dumka, he's surely hoping this time the joke
isn't on him.
